MTU Organ House Host Concert, Seminar Series


The Mountain Top University (MTU) Organ House Concert and Seminar Series held today, 13th April, 2024, at the MFM International Headquarters in a harmonious blend of musical brilliance and scholarly insights.





In a social media post on the official Facebook handle of the General Overseer, Mountain of Fire and Miracles Ministries, Professor Daniel Olukoya, the concert featured two exceptional choirs—the Mountain Top University Choral and the Mountain Top Choral—this event aimed to elevate music education, performance, and research to new heights.


The audience was treated to an unforgettable musical experience as the choirs graced the stage with soul-stirring renditions, showcasing the sacred musical works and compositions of Dr Daniel Olukoya.


According to the social media post, the seminar in its aims and objectives was determined to touch lives through music that resonates with the human spirit. It also sought to seek boundaries and explore uncharted musical territories while equipping the next generation of musicians with knowledge, skill, and resilience.


Strategically, the seminar-like concert unveils the underlying spiritual, aesthetic and sonic significance of Dr Daniel Olukoya's musical composition where every participant got to learn how stories and experiences inspire music compositions, how music conveys spiritual meanings and how music interpretation inform spirituality.


In attendance at the Organ House Concert and Seminar Series were notable music scholars who further analysed Dr Daniel Olukoya's social tranformation through musical empowerment, music composition and performance.
